Smile Returning to a land once forgotten

When I saw P99 existed, I was ecstatic. I dusted off my old copy of Titanium and loaded it up.
Amazing, this world still lives. Now I need to get some friends. Currently I have a level 3 ranger, Linholem. if you see me let me know if you need to group in the Faydark. I could use the friends, and make my way to orc hill, where I may cry because of the awesome memories of that place.

Some things I love about coming back, getting absolutely lost as a level two and finding my self running from brownies and centurions in the Lesser Faydark. (damn my wandering) Seeing auctions and send tells littering my auction screen. The sense of confidence in itself this game displays to this day.

So good to be back. now to drop a donation to the server upkeep.

lfay, such a nice zone, so underpopulated... though that can be nice too. A zone often most appreciated by rangers and druids, especially rangers. Even still, when my ranger travels bring me back to kelethin for a respite, ranger camp is often an excellent visit, so many interesting things to track and all (e.g. larktwitter etc.). May your arrows fly true!

I was lost in Lesser Faydark over this past weekend too. I saw a shadowed men path right in front of me and I froze..... Also, if you decide to go into Dagnor's Cauldron don't go into the water unless you can kill the goblins (they're around lvl 20) or you can swim really fast. I almost lost my corpse there but I had underwater breathing on my bard. Ugggg.
